Two coupled changes addressing the 2026-05-26 validate-neuron failure
where a fresh deploy of beast had /health unreachable for ~5 minutes
while Qwen3.6-27B q5k materialised, even though systemd reported the
unit as active.
1. main.rs no longer awaits load_default_models before binding axum.
The listener binds first; pre-warm runs in a spawned background
task that holds a read lock on the harness registry for the
duration of its sequential load loop. Concurrent on-demand
/models/load and /v1/chat/completions traffic still flow.
2. /health gains an `activation` field carrying:
state pre_warming | ready
pending model ids queued but not started
in_progress model id currently loading (Option)
completed model ids loaded successfully this activation
failed [{model_id, error}] for failed entries
The field is `#[serde(default)]` so a pre-change cortex polling a
new neuron — or vice versa — keeps working.
`ActivationTracker` (new module `neuron::activation`) owns the
RwLock-wrapped state; load_default_models takes a tracker reference
and updates it per-model. NeuronState holds an Arc clone for the
/health handler.
Tests updated to construct trackers and assert state transitions
(empty noop, two failures → ready with both in `failed`).
